Séverine Rousseau is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Catalysis and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Séverine Rousseau has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 499 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Materials Chemistry, 7 papers in Catalysis and 3 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Séverine Rousseau’s work include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(8 papers),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(6 papers) and Catalysis and Hydrodesulfurization Studies (3 papers). Séverine Rousseau is often cited by papers focused on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(8 papers),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(6 papers) and Catalysis and Hydrodesulfurization Studies (3 papers). Séverine Rousseau collaborates with scholars based in France. Séverine Rousseau's co-authors include Christophe Coutanceau, C. Lamy, F. Vigier, Jean‐Michel Léger, G. Blanchard, Marco Daturi, Olivier Marie, V. Harlé, Philippe Bazin and S. Verdier and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Applied Catalysis B Environment and Energy and Catalysis Today.
